What Does It Mean To Believe That All Your Debt Is Paid? 

WHEN YOU BELIEVE, YOU ARE AGREEING WITH GOD

Check the following to see if you believe what God says:

 

     'For all have sinned and come short of the glory of God; Romans 3 ;23
      being justified freely by His grace through the redemption that is in Christ Jesus'.
      Rom. 3:9-28, Heb. 9:24-25, and I Peter 1:18,-3:18, Ep. 2;2-3,5:2

     __ I AGREE WITH GOD that I have sinned and cannot pay my sin debt.
         I know Jesus died in my place and paid the debt I owe.

     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~

      John 1:12 “But as many as received Him, to them gave He power to 
      become the sons of God, even to them that believe on His name.”

      Rom. 10:13  Phil. 2:9-11, John 10:26-29, Phil. 2:9-11, John 10:26-29,

 

       __ I AGREE WITH GOD and receive Jesus Christ as my Savior and Lord.


      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~


     Col. 1:14  “In whom we have redemption through His blood, even the

     forgiveness of sin”  “ - the gift of God is eternal life through Jesus Christ our Lord”  

     Rom. 3:26,  John 3:17-18,36; John 5:24, John 6:40,47, 10:17-29;

     Ephesians 4:32, I John 5;10-12

 

     __ I AGREE WITH GOD that now all my sin is forgiven and I have

          His gift of eternal life.


 

     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 

     I Cor. 6:20 “For ye are bought with a price: therefore glorify God in your body,
     and in your spirit, which are God’s “John 10:26-29, Rom. 6:11-18, Rom. 8:15-17,
     Eph. 2:11-18, Colo. 3:17-23, I Thess. 4:1-7, Phil. 2:9-11, 4:1-9, Titus 2:1-14,
     Eph. 5:20-32

     __ I AGREE WITH GOD that Jesus is now my Lord and my life belongs to Him.

     Dear Friend,
 
     If you have decided to trust in Jesus Christ for forgiveness, remember that God promised: 
     "Therefore if any man be in Christ, he is a new creature:  old things are passed away;
     behold, all things are become new".  II Corthians 5:17.
 
     Read below what new things are now yours:
     -- A NEW LIFE -- eternal- everlasting life.  "For God so loved the world that He gave
     His only begotten Son that whosoever believeth in Him shall not perish, but have everlasting life". 
     John 3:16, John 3:36, 5:24, 10:28, 11:26, Romans 6:23, I John 5:9-13.
 
     -- A NEW HOPE --  "according to His abundant mercy hath begotten us unto a lively hope".  
     I Peter 1:3-4, Hebrews 12:22:24, Philippians 3:20-21.
 
     -- A NEW NATURE -- "that ye may be partakers of the divine nature". 
     II Peter 1:4, I Corinthians 1:30, II Corinthians 12:13,
     II Corinthians 4:6-7, I John 3:24,4:4.
 
     -- A NEW PURPOSE --"Now yield your members servants to righteousness unto holiness". 
     Romans 6:19, 7:6, John 15:1-8, I Corinthians 6:19-20, Galatians 6:9-10,
     Philippians 2:12-13, 3:9-16, Ephesians 4:1-3, Colossians 3:1-3,16:17.
 
     -- A NEW FAMILY -- Your co-members in Christ's Church --
     "Unto the Church of God - to them that are sanctified in Christ Jesus, called to be saints". 
     I Corinthians 1:2, 9-10, I Corinthians 14:12,33, Galatians 1:2,
     Colossians 4:15-16, I Corinthians 12:12-28, Ephesians 4:11-32.
 
     -- A NEW TASK -- "Now then we are ambassadors for Christ". 

     I Corinthians 5:20, Matthew 28:19-20, John 15:26-27, Acts 1:8, 18:9,

     I Timothy 1:7-8, Philippians 2:16, 3:20, Colossians 110.
 
     -- A NEW ENEMY -- "your adversary the devil, as a roaring lion, walketh about,

     seeking whom he may devour". 

     I Peter 5:8,II Corinthians 11:14, II Corinthians 4:4, Ephesians 6:10-18, Jude 1:9.
 
     -- A NEW STRENGTH -- "I can do all things through Christ which strengthened me". 

     Philippians 4:13, Ehpesians 3:20, Philippians 1:6, 2:16, Colossians 1:11,29.
 
     -- A NEW VICTORY -- "this is the victory that overcometh the world, even our faith-". 

     I John 5:4, Romans 5:1, Philippians 1:7,20,21.
 
     -- A NEW PEACE -- "Peace I leave with you, my peace I give unto you" -

     John 14:27, Romans 5:1, Ephesians 2:14, 3:15, Philippians 4:7
 
     -- Read the Bible, and learn more and more about the life of Christ in you

     and your new life in Christ.
